With just more than a yr until eventually presidential polls, Brazil’s political landscape is ever more dominated by two polarising figures: incumbent difficult-right chief Jair Bolsonaro and former leftwing president Luiz Inácio Lula da Silva.
The stark decision concerning the two men has prompted a push by moderates to create a “third way” prospect — a centrist who can enchantment to voters disillusioned with the radicalism of the significantly right and the history of corruption beneath Lula’s Workers’ bash.
“Brazil urgently needs a venture for the country. The third way really should start out not from personalities, but from the identification of agendas that are not represented by either [Lula or Bolsonaro],” stated Alessandro Vieira, a senator with the centrist Citizenship occasion.
The movement, nevertheless, still lacks a solitary breakout star to unify supporters. Provided that both Lula and Bolsonaro can depend on loyal help bases, a large subject of third way candidates would break up the vote and lessen the prospect of any centrist progressing to the runoff in Brazil’s two-spherical voting technique.
Right here are the crucial figures positioning themselves to turn into the “neither Lula nor Bolsonaro” candidate in advance of celebration primaries early next 12 months.
Ciro Gomes
Lawmaker with Democratic Labour bash
A pugnacious stalwart of Brazil’s centre-remaining, Ciro Gomes offers nationwide identify recognition, getting currently contested — and dropped — three presidential elections. Gomes, acknowledged merely as Ciro, is a lawyer who hails from a strong political spouse and children in Ceará, north-east Brazil. His longevity in the public eye, on the other hand, usually means he is related with the “old politics” of horse-investing and backroom deals. Ciro also has a standing for getting an ego. Just after failing in the first round of the 2018 elections, he refused to back again the leftwing applicant hard Bolsonaro in the runoff and as an alternative flew to Europe. Approximated guidance in initially spherical: 11 for every cent (XP/IPESPE).
João Doria
Governor of São Paulo
João Doria is intently affiliated with the economic elite of São Paulo. The rich businessman, who was mayor of Latin America’s largest city prior to shifting on to governorship of the point out, has a popularity as an effective supervisor. He spearheaded the rollout of Covid-19 vaccinations at a time when the federal government was dragging its feet. Doria, nonetheless, is seen as a careerist and has minimal title recognition or support exterior Brazil’s major earners. He will deal with a tough key from other users of the centre-ideal Brazilian Social Democratic celebration and critics will be quick to remind him of his backing of Bolsonaro in 2018. Estimated assistance in to start with spherical: 5 per cent (XP/IPESPE).
Sergio Moro
Anti-graft choose
At one position, Sergio Moro was the most popular public figure in Brazil. As a federal choose in the extended-running Lava Jato, or Motor vehicle Clean, anti-corruption investigation, he was feted as a hero by many on the centre-proper and depicted at rallies as a barrel-chested superman. His status took a strike immediately after he joined the Bolsonaro administration in 2019 a lot less than two several years after putting Lula in jail for graft. Moro still left the authorities following a 12 months, but his image was more damaged when the Supreme Court previously this year ruled he had revealed bias in Lula’s 2017 trial. Moro is at present operating in the private sector, but his identify has been floated as a potential presidential contender for the centre-proper Podemos celebration. Estimated assist in first round: 9 for each cent (XP/IPESPE).
Rodrigo Pacheco
President of the Senate
As president of the Senate, Rodrigo Pacheco has a person of the most noticeable posts in Brazilian politics. Despite his perceived proximity to Bolsonaro, he has been lauded for his skilful diplomacy in working with the two Congress and the executive. He has also pushed back again towards some of the president’s excesses. When Bolsonaro not too long ago threatened to cancel up coming year’s elections, Pacheco warned him of becoming an “enemy of the country.” Pacheco, a member of the centre-ideal Democrats get together, could encounter a challenging principal race from Luiz Henrique Mandetta, the common former wellbeing minister who tried using to carry scientific rigour to the early levels of Brazil’s Covid-19 response. Believed assistance in very first round: 1 for every cent (XP/IPESPE).
José Luiz Datena
Tv presenter
José Luiz Datena is the political outsider. Thanks to his Television demonstrate Brasil Urgente, where by he experiences on grisly and sensational crimes and law enforcement functions, the journalist and presenter is very well identified across the country. His marketing campaign has the support of the rightwing Social Liberal bash — the exact occasion Bolsonaro utilised to contest the 2018 election ahead of severing ties with them soon soon after. Datena, who has very little political expertise, believes he can draw in rightwing voters away from the president. Approximated assist in to start with round: 5 for every cent (XP/IPESPE).
